Red de conocimiento informático - Conocimiento del nombre de dominio - Cómo insertar archivos comprimidos en la base de datos, complete la implementación del código Java, urgente urgente urgente

Cómo insertar archivos comprimidos en la base de datos, complete la implementación del código Java, urgente urgente urgente

No es necesario que lo leas, yo no lo escribí. Base de datos MySQL utilizada

DDROP TABLE IF EXISTS `t_song_file`;

CREAR TABLA `t_song_file` (

`id` int(11) NOT NULL AUTO_INCREMENT,

`nombre_archivo` varchar(50) DEFAULT NULT NOW.nombre_archivo` varchar(50) DEFAULT NULL,

blob `archivo`,

CLAVE PRIMARIA (` id `)

)

importar java.sql.Connection;

importar java.sql.PreparedStatement

importar com.song . dao.DBUtil;

clase pública InputStreamInDB {

public static void main(String[] args) lanza una excepción {

Conexión conn=DBUtil.setBlob( 2 , getFileInputStream(" C:/Users/songjunliang/Desktop/hello.zip"));

int tag=ps.executeUpdate();

if(1==tag )

{

System.out.println(" éxito");

}

ps.close();

p>

conn.close()close();

}

InputStream estático público getFileInputStream(String filePath) lanza una excepción

{

Archivo archivo=nuevo Archivo(filePath);

InputStream es=nuevo FileInputStream(archivo);

retorno es;

}

}